Can I progress to higher education after completing OfQual Level 2 + Level 3 + Level 4 + Level 5 Health Social Care (Fast track)?
Yes, completing OfQual Level 2 + Level 3 + Level 4 + Level 5 Health Social Care (Fast track) can open up a variety of opportunities for further education in the field of health and social care. Here are some potential pathways you can consider:
Level | Qualification | Potential Higher Education Options |
---|---|---|
Level 2 | GCSE equivalent | Access to Level 3 courses or vocational qualifications |
Level 3 | A-Level equivalent | Access to Level 4 courses or foundation degrees |
Level 4 | Certificate of Higher Education equivalent | Access to Level 5 courses or bachelor's degrees |
Level 5 | Diploma of Higher Education equivalent | Access to postgraduate courses or master's degrees |
By completing these levels in Health Social Care, you can progress to higher education and pursue further qualifications to enhance your career prospects in the field.
